  • Embedded Fonts and HTML Text

    I am attempting to use a non-standard font in an HTML dynamic textbox using the <font> tag.  I have embedded this font using the textbox properties box and the fonts appear in the library.  According to previous posts to this form, that should do it.  But, my fonts are not appearing correctly.  Any advice?

    OK,
    I have given up messing with stylesheets, trying display:
    block, inline, different ways of formatting the XML, messing with
    XML.ignoreWhiteSpace, and XML.prettyPrinting etc.
    I went down the route of encodeURI, using a RegExp to strip
    out all tabs, linefeeds and carriage returns. This now gives
    consistent results for all situations, even embedded and none
    embedded fonts.
    e.g.
    _text:String = TEXT FROM XML, HTML TEXT etc
    var st:String = encodeURI(_text);
    var pattern:RegExp = /(%09)+|(%0A)+|(%0D)+/g;
    st = st.replace(pattern, "");
    st = decodeURI(st);
    YOUTEXTFIELD.htmlText = st;
    The <p> tags still behave as a <br/> tag, but you
    can add an extra <br/> to simulate a paragraph.
    Here is the example again with the updates,
    Hope this helps someone

  • Arabic characters appear as empty squares when using certain HTML tags or font styles

    Only when HW acceleration is on. Arabic characters appear as empty squares when using "italic" or "oblique" font styles or when using &lt;i&gt; or &lt;em&gt; html tags.
    Try this code to replicate the problem
    <pre>
    &lt;p&gt;مشكلة ظهور المربعات الخالية بدل الحروف&lt;/p&gt;
    &lt;p style="font-style: italic;">Italic مشكلة ظهور المربعات الخالية بدل الحروف&lt;/p&gt;
    &lt;p style="font-style: oblique;">Oblique مشكلة ظهور المربعات الخالية بدل الحروف&lt;/p&gt;
    &lt;i&gt;i tag مشكلة ظهور المربعات الخالية بدل الحروف</i> &l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t;
    &lt;em&gt;em tag مشكلة ظهور المربعات الخالية بدل الحروف &lt;/em&gt;
    </pre>

    After lots of research, I found the problem. The boxes (squares) show up whenever there is a font in the webpage that does not have Arabic within its Unicode range such as Times New Roman Italic or Oblique. Normally, Firefox will pick another font to display the characters but now, a newly introduced feature is interfering.
    To fix the problem without turning off hardware acceleration.
    Go to about:config
    locate: gfx.font_rendering.directwrite.use_gdi_table_loading
    which is True by default in FF4.0 Beta 10, and change it to False.
    This is a bug that has to be fixed.

  • Unable to undo applied embedded fonts

    Hello All,
    I have application with text box created with  container controller and textflow.
    Also I have applied embedded fonts dynamicaly using
    styleManager.loadStyleDeclarations2(url,false);
    but after this when I try to undo, previous font is not get applied.
    When I debug the application, i fonund that generation is number is mismatch.
    please anybady know why it is? When I apply different font size or any other property link color, Undo works properly.
    Thanks,
    Vikram

    Undo can only undo those changes that are inside operations. If there are direct model changes (changes resulting from an API call that is NOT in an operation), this will cause a generation number mismatch. Undo will be blocked because the model has changed. I would suggest finding out what it is you are calling that is incrementing the generation number, but is not inside an operation.
    - robin

  • Unable to apply embedded font swf to text in text layout framework

    Hello,
    We have created a swf for a given font (for e.g., Calibri.swf) which contains all the styles (Regular, Italic, Bold, BoldItalic).
    We have created a xml which lists the name of the font and the corresponding swf file path. The names from the xml are loaded into a combo box in the application.
    When we try to apply the selected font to a text in the text layout framework, it does not apply the same. It sets the font to default "Times" font.
    Following is a snippet of code to apply the font to the text:
    private function selectFont(fontXML:XML):void {               
                    var path:String = fontXML.@source;
                    var myEvent:IEventDispatcher = styleManager.loadStyleDeclarations(FlexGlobals.topLevelApplication.url.substring(0,FlexGl obals.topLevelApplication.url.lastIndexOf("/"))+"/"+path);
                    myEvent.addEventListener(StyleEvent.COMPLETE, function(event:StyleEvent):void{
                        var editManager:EditManager = textFlow.interactionManager as EditManager;
                        var itextLayout:TextLayoutFormat = new TextLayoutFormat();
                        itextLayout.fontSize = 20;
                        var fontName:String = fontXML.@name;
                        Alert.show(fontName);
                        itextLayout.fontFamily = fontName;   
                        Alert.show( "itext = " + itextLayout.fontFamily);
                        editManager.applyFormat(itextLayout,itextLayout,itextLayout);
                        var flowLeafElement:FlowElement = textFlow.findLeaf(editManager.anchorPosition) as FlowElement;
                        editManager.changeStyleName(fontName,flowLeafElement);
    Can anyone please let us know what is missing in the implementation?
    Thanks in advance.
    Vikram

    My recommendation: unless you really care about ISWFContext implementations and the application domain issues, ignore Alex's post about embedded fonts.
    It is a nice discussion about the inner workings of the domain and security of how this works but it is imho broken and is an insane concept to require an ISWFContext to just use an embedded font. It also breaks runtime CSS loading that has fonts embedded in it because the Flex compiler (last I checked) was also busted – it doesn't include the function necessary to create within context the font embed so that it may be applied. You can't create an ISWFContext with a compiled CSS file.
    These issues were introduced in the last Flex SDK beta before FB4 was released in final form. There are multiple bugs logged against the issue of applying loaded font files to TLF text (in short, SWFContext is broken and you have to override GlobalSettings.resolveFontLookupFunction to return embedded or null, all the time).
    Here's some more details to get you started - with links to at least one of the SDK bugs that were filed:
    http://forums.adobe.com/message/2656152
    For example:
    import flashx.textLayout.elements.GlobalSettings;
    import flash.text.engine.FontLookup;
    GlobalSettings.resolveFontLookupFunction = function makeValid():String { return FontLookup.EMBEDDED_CFF };
    And you may need to do this after your font is loaded:
    yourTextBlock.textFlow.invalidateAllFormats();
    Disclaimer: I haven't seen the latest Flex SDK release to see if this was fixed. I have an AIR application with native process that builds embedded font SWF files for use and stub code for FB4 usage but haven't updated to the latest SDK yet to see if it's working properly.
    Anyhow, your best bet is to look at the Flash Builder forums. I think this is/was a Flex team issue, not TLF.

  • Gumbo text elements and embedded fonts

    Hi again,
    ok I found the solution. The first time, I searched in the "CSS Advanced Selectors" spec document for the solution and I found nothing about it. Then I had the "great" idea to look in the only right place which is of course "Text Primitives (TextBox, TextGraphic, and TextView)". There I found the hint about "DefineFont4" which, with some search, led me to the solution:
    1. Add the new property "cff: true" in the "@font-face" css block
    2. Set the property fontLookup="embeddedCFF" for the text element
    et voilà!
    I hope this will save somebody else some time!
